Welcome to the Road: A Snapshot of the Game

The developer behind this kinetic playground is InOut Games (IOGr B.V.), a studio known for marrying solid RNGs with colorful graphics.

You’ll find four difficulty options – Easy (24 steps), Medium (22 steps), Hard (20 steps), and Hardcore (15 steps) – each offering a different balance between risk and reward.

The RTP sits at a reassuring 98%, and the theoretical maximum multiplier reaches an astronomical 2,542,251×.

The interface is clean, and you can tap or swipe to control every move without auto‑play distractions.

Difficulty Choices and How They Shape Your Races

Selecting an appropriate difficulty level tailors the intensity of each session.

  1. Easy (24 steps): Low volatility; frequent small wins; ideal for beginners or casual play.
  2. Medium (22 steps): Balanced risk; moderate hit rate; good for players seeking a middle ground.
  3. Hard (20 steps): Higher potential multipliers; steeper loss probability.
  4. Hardcore (15 steps): The most explosive; every step carries a higher chance of failure.

A quick test run on any level allows you to gauge which feels right for your short‑session strategy.
